Business Context and Reporting Period
Company: Mangoceuticals, Inc. (MGRX)
Filing Type: Form 8-K (Current Report)
Date of Report: May 15, 2025 (Events reported through May 27, 2025)
Reporting Period: The filing covers material definitive agreements and unregistered sales of equity securities executed in May 2025.
Key Financial Metrics and Capital Structure
The filing details specific capital raising activities and debt modifications rather than standard operating financial metrics (revenue, profit, cash flow).
- Equity Raised: $116,249 received from two accredited investors via unit subscriptions.
- Debt Instrument: $500,000 principal amount on an Amended and Restated Convertible Promissory Note (A&R Note) with Indigo Capital LP.
- Debt Terms: 18% annual interest, compounded monthly; maturity date April 15, 2026.
- Service Compensation: Issuance of 120,000 restricted shares to Levo Healthcare Consulting, Inc. for marketing services, plus monthly fees of $25,000–$35,000 and a 4% revenue share.
Material Changes and Agreements
Unit Subscription Agreement
On May 23, 2025, the Company sold 70,454 units at $1.65 per unit. Each unit consists of one share of common stock and one-half of one warrant.
- Shares Issued: 70,454 shares of common stock.
- Warrants Issued: Warrants to purchase 35,227 shares.
- Warrant Terms: Exercise price of $3.00; expiration May 23, 2028; includes a 4.999% beneficial ownership limitation.
- Acceleration Clause: Warrants may be accelerated to expire if the VWAP of common stock reaches or exceeds $3.00 for five consecutive trading days.
Amended and Restated Convertible Promissory Note
On May 27, 2025, the Company amended a $500,000 note originally issued on April 15, 2025, to Indigo Capital LP.
- Conversion Rights: Holder may convert principal and accrued interest into common stock at $1.50 per share (subject to 4.999% beneficial ownership limitation).
- Prepayment Change: The "Mandatory Prepayment" requirement upon a Qualified Financing was removed.
- Additional Warrants: Holder granted warrants to purchase 275,482 shares at an exercise price of $1.815, expiring May 27, 2028.
Marketing Services Agreement
On May 15, 2025, the Company entered a 36-month agreement with Levo Healthcare Consulting, Inc., effective June 1, 2025.
- Equity Compensation: 120,000 restricted shares issued immediately, vesting at 10,000 shares per month.
- Cash Compensation: Monthly media buying fees ($25,000–$35,000) plus 4% of gross revenue generated by services.
- Exclusivity: Company must exclusively use Levo for marketing, creative, development, lifestyle, and analytics.
Outlook, Risks, and Contingencies
Dilution Risk: The filing outlines significant potential dilution if warrants are exercised or the note is converted:
- Investor Warrants: Up to 35,227 shares.
- Holder Warrants: Up to 275,482 shares.
- Note Conversion: Up to 333,333 shares (principal only, excluding accrued interest).
Beneficial Ownership Limitations: Both the Investor Warrants and Holder Warrants contain a 4.999% beneficial ownership limitation, which may be increased to 9.999% with 61 days' prior written notice.
Regulatory Status: All securities were issued pursuant to Section 4(a)(2) and/or Rule 506 of Regulation D exemptions, involving no public offering or underwriters.
